Frihart, Bryant Clifford was born on June 14, 1928 in Richland Center, Wisconsin, United States. Son of Bryant and Maude (Farley) Frihart.
Bachelor of Science in Petroleum Engineering, University Tulsa, 1951.
Various engring positions Cities Service Company, Oklahoma, Texas, New York, 1954—1963. Vice president Argentina Operations, Buenos Aires, 1963—1967. President, general manager Argentine operations, 1967—1974.
General manager Latin American operations, Houston, 1974—1976, S. American/Africa, Houston, 1976—1979. Director Joint Ventures, Tulsa, 1979—1981. Vice president government and industry affairs, energy resources group, Tulsa, 1981—1982.
Vice president administration, land and human resources, 1982—1983. Corporation vice president government affairs, 1983—1987. Retired, 1987.
Active Southwestern Art Association Served with United States Marine Corps, 1951—1954. Member of Petroleum (Tulsa), Oklahoma-Kansas Mid-Continent Oil and Gas Association, Mid-Continent Oil and Gas Association (chairman board since 1986), American Petroleum Institute, Society Petroleum Engineers of American Institute of Mining (chairman New York petroleum section 1961-1962), Shrine, Consistory, York Rite, Masons (master 1973-1974).
Married Ruth Helen Siegele, September 1, 1956. Children: Bryant Curtis, Matthew Christian, James Eric.
